How do
I enable cookies in my browser?
Windows
IE 6.x Browser
Select Tools
Select Internet Options
Select the Privacy tab.
Select Advanced
Deselect override automatic cookie handling button
Click on the OK button at the bottom of the screen.
Click OK to exit

Netscape
7.x
Click Edit on the Toolbar.
Click Preferences
Click the Privacy and Security category; expand the list to
show the subcategories.
Click Cookies
Three options are displayed. Click the appropriate choice:
Disable cookies
Enable cookies for the originating web site only
Enable all cookies
If you want to be notified when a web site tries to set a
cookie, select "Warn me before accepting a cookie."
